Today we caught some awesome waves and summer time Christmas vibes at the world famous Bondi Beach. It’s an easy train ride right from Sydney Harbor, but definitely be ready for some very crowded trains/buses. This beach is world famous and gets lots of visitors every day!

This iconic Bondi beachside neighborhood in Sydney’s east has lots to offer from its perfect waves for surfers and tons of shopping and restaurants. You can even follow the Bondi to Coogee Walk that connects all the Eastern Suburbs beaches 🏖️

It’s also home to the Bondi Iceberg Swim Club- the only licensed swim club in the world that features the famous lap pools right next to the crashing ocean waves and a world class restaurant - this place has a super interesting history and the views of it are great at any angle. 

Did you know Sydney is where surfing began in Australia?

In 1915 Hawaiian Duke Kahanamoku demonstrated this ancient Hawaiian board riding technique at Freshwater (or Harbord) in Sydney, New South Wales. Kahanamoku's board is still on display at the Freshwater Surf lifesaving club. If you find yourself in Sydney - a visit is never complete without a day at this icon of a beach.
